diff options
author | Lars Ellenberg <lars.ellenberg@linbit.com> | 2010-10-14 09:01:21 -0400 |
---|---|---|
committer | Philipp Reisner <philipp.reisner@linbit.com> | 2010-10-14 13:15:38 -0400 |
commit | ca0e6098aad127a555ba29d12e0503dbb1577aac (patch) | |
tree | c16a9288d2bd49df42aab46ccac98426710d5a77 /drivers/block | |
parent | 856c50c7b616d50e1a3ccd4ce35f7814650fa594 (diff) |
drbd: relax the grace period of the md_sync timer again
Consolidate the ifdef's for the debug level, accidentally the used both
DEBUG and DRBD_DEBUG_MD_SYNC. Default to off.
For production, we can safely reduce the grace period for this timer
again the the value we used to have.
Signed-off-by: Philipp Reisner <philipp.reisner@linbit.com>
Signed-off-by: Lars Ellenberg <lars.ellenberg@linbit.com>
Diffstat (limited to 'drivers/block')
-rw-r--r-- | drivers/block/drbd/drbd_main.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/block/drbd/drbd_main.c b/drivers/block/drbd/drbd_main.c index 342574f6d92e..2e6a07e3848d 100644 --- a/drivers/block/drbd/drbd_main.c +++ b/drivers/block/drbd/drbd_main.c | |||
@@ -3565,7 +3565,7 @@ int drbd_md_read(struct drbd_conf *mdev, struct drbd_backing_dev *bdev) | |||
3565 | * the meta-data super block. This function sets MD_DIRTY, and starts a | 3565 | * the meta-data super block. This function sets MD_DIRTY, and starts a |
3566 | * timer that ensures that within five seconds you have to call drbd_md_sync(). | 3566 | * timer that ensures that within five seconds you have to call drbd_md_sync(). |
3567 | */ | 3567 | */ |
3568 | #ifdef DRBD_DEBUG_MD_SYNC | 3568 | #ifdef DEBUG |
3569 | void drbd_md_mark_dirty_(struct drbd_conf *mdev, unsigned int line, const char *func) | 3569 | void drbd_md_mark_dirty_(struct drbd_conf *mdev, unsigned int line, const char *func) |
3570 | { | 3570 | { |
3571 | if (!test_and_set_bit(MD_DIRTY, &mdev->flags)) { | 3571 | if (!test_and_set_bit(MD_DIRTY, &mdev->flags)) { |
@@ -3578,7 +3578,7 @@ void drbd_md_mark_dirty_(struct drbd_conf *mdev, unsigned int line, const char * | |||
3578 | void drbd_md_mark_dirty(struct drbd_conf *mdev) | 3578 | void drbd_md_mark_dirty(struct drbd_conf *mdev) |
3579 | { | 3579 | { |
3580 | if (!test_and_set_bit(MD_DIRTY, &mdev->flags)) | 3580 | if (!test_and_set_bit(MD_DIRTY, &mdev->flags)) |
3581 | mod_timer(&mdev->md_sync_timer, jiffies + HZ); | 3581 | mod_timer(&mdev->md_sync_timer, jiffies + 5*HZ); |
3582 | } | 3582 | } |
3583 | #endif | 3583 | #endif |
3584 | 3584 | ||